Overseeding

We spread fresh, high-quality grass seed over your existing lawn to fill in thin areas and improve overall density. Perfect for boosting curb appeal and helping your lawn crowd out weeds naturally over time.

Spot Repair / Patch Seeding

Bare or damaged spots? We prep the soil, rake out debris, and seed the area by hand. Ideal for pet damage, foot traffic areas, or rough patches from past projects. Includes a light topdressing if needed to help with germination.

Full-Lawn Reseeding

For lawns that are more bare than full. We mow low, dethatch if needed, and broadcast seed over the entire yard to help you start fresh. Often paired with topdressing for better soil contact and moisture retention.

Healthy Lawns Start With New Seed

If you want a thick, healthy lawn, adding new grass seed isn’t optional — it’s essential. Most cities (including ours) won’t let you grow grass tall enough for it to go to seed naturally, which means your lawn can’t reseed or regenerate on its own. Over time, older grass thins out, dies off, and leaves room for weeds to move in.

That’s where we come in. Overseeding gives your lawn the fresh start it needs by introducing new, vigorous grass varieties that thicken the turf, crowd out weeds, and improve resilience through the seasons.

Think of it like this: if you’ve never added seed to your lawn, it’s like expecting an aging community to thrive without ever welcoming in younger generations. No matter how healthy the older grass is, it still needs backup — and that new seed brings life, energy, and long-term strength to your yard.

Colin’s Guide to Greener Grass:

Mow High, Not Short

Cutting your grass too low weakens the roots and invites weeds. We mow at the proper height to build thicker turf and deeper roots.

Feed Your Lawn the Natural Way

We don’t rely on chemicals. Instead, we improve soil health through overseeding, compost topdressing, and smart mowing habits that work with nature — not against it.

Water Less — But Smarter

Frequent light watering leads to weak roots. Deep, infrequent watering helps your lawn become stronger, greener, and more drought-tolerant.

Diagram showing the lawn aeration process with three stages: before aeration, during aeration with soil plugs removed, and after with improved grass growth and roots.

Aerate & Overseed Twice a Year

We recommend core aeration and overseeding every spring and fall to refresh your lawn with new grass growth and reduce compaction over time.
